Basic Terminology

In your journey to choose the right truck wheels, it’s essential to understand some basic terms.

First, the rim is the circular part of the wheel that holds the tire, while tires are the rubber part that contacts the road.

The number of ply refers to the tire’s layers affecting its strength and flexibility. A higher ply usually means a more durable tire.

The aspect ratio is the tire’s height to its width ratio. Lower aspect ratios mean wider and sturdier tires for your truck. The offset is the distance between the wheel’s mounting surface and its centerline.

Proper offset ensures optimal wheel alignment, handling, and suspension performance for your truck.

 

Wheel Materials

Aluminum wheels are lightweight and offer better acceleration and fuel efficiency. Forged alloy wheels, a type of aluminum wheel, are particularly strong and durable.

Steel wheels are heavier but provide excellent strength and impact resistance. They are ideal for off-roading and heavy-duty applications.

Your choice depends on your driving style and the terrain you encounter. Remember, each material affects your truck’s performance differently.

 

 

Factors to Consider When Choosing Truck Wheels

Size Compatibility

When selecting truck wheels, it’s crucial to ensure they are compatible with your vehicle’s make and model.

Check the manufacturer’s recommended wheel sizes and make sure they match your desired wheels. Incompatible sizes can negatively affect the performance and safety of your truck.

Tire Size and Type Compatibility

In addition to wheel size, consider the tire size and type you plan to use. Different tire sizes require specific wheel dimensions, so double-check that your chosen wheels are compatible.

This helps keep your truck’s speedometer, odometer, and braking system functioning accurately.

Driving Needs and Conditions

Consider your driving needs and terrain. If you frequently drive off-road or on rough surfaces, choose wheels and tires that provide optimal performance in those conditions. Be mindful of the materials and tread patterns, as these factors can impact your driving experience.

Performance and Durability

Performance and durability are key factors in selecting truck wheels. Research the materials and design aspects that contribute to a wheel’s overall strength and longevity. Additionally, ensure your chosen wheels can support the weight of your vehicle and any additional equipment you may have.

Fuel Economy

Fuel economy is another important aspect to consider. Some wheels can aid in improving fuel efficiency by reducing weight and rolling resistance. This not only saves you money but also lowers your vehicle’s environmental impact.

Budget

Lastly, keep your budget in mind when choosing truck wheels. While more expensive wheels may offer improved performance, remember to weigh the benefits against your financial constraints. There are numerous quality options available at various price points, so take the time to find the best fit for your needs.

Styles and Finishes

When choosing truck wheels, you’ll find a variety of styles, colors, and finishes to consider. Popular finishes include chrome and black, offering both aesthetics and durability.

Examining the design of the spokes and exploring textures will help you find the perfect combination for your truck.
